Where Have I Been?

After my last post, I spent two more days in Ushuaia, the first one hiking all the way to the Chilean border with a British chap I met at the bus station. Then I boarded a boat and after two and a half days at sea, reached the shores of Antarctica.

Ten days later I returned to Ushuaia. From there I flew to Salta, in the Northwestern part of Argentina, and spent the next couple of days travelling to villages in the area and hiking through the mountains. One afternoon was spent at the Salt Flats and finally two days travelling around the area of Cafayete.

From there it was off to Buenos Aires, with a short trip into Uruguay before finally heading back to New York. Thus ended three months of life changing journey.
